14:22 — Read-replica lag alarm fired on the Quillbase analytics tier. Plugin queries routed to replicas saw stale results for ~11 minutes. Root cause: bulk import on primary saturated replication threads. Mitigation: imports throttled, lag recovered by 14:33. Plugin authors should treat replica reads as eventually consistent and retry on staleness headers. The affected replica build is referenced below.

session token of kahag-bawip = htk6_729d08

The fix adds a second lookup against the paused-jobs index and a 48-hour grace period before any deletion. Future maintainers: if you change the sweeper's eligibility logic, you must update the dry-run harness and re-run it against the staging snapshot before deploying. The harness instructions and eligibility rules are kept on this page:

runbook for tagug-hafog: https://jira.lumiclabs.internal/projects/pages/pages/9773c0d8

**Action Item 7:** The Hollowfen clinic reminder job silently skipped patients whose appointments crossed a month boundary, and no alert fired. Before the next release, add a completion check that compares scheduled versus sent counts and pages the Caretide rotation on mismatch. Owner: release manager. Due: next sprint close. The verification steps and expected counts are documented on the internal page below.

wiki page, kahog-hahig: https://vault.zemvargrid.internal/display/deploy/repo/settings/merge_requests/job/settings/6f3b933774dbc5320a4daa18

## Deployment

KeyTurner is our internal secrets-rotation utility, owned by the Platform Trust team at Quillmark. Deploys go through the Ledgewood pipeline: merge to main, wait for the signed build, then promote via the staging gate. Never deploy during an active rotation window — check the rotation calendar first. After promotion, confirm the audit stream is flowing and run the smoke check. The values the deployed service currently reads at startup are shown below.

config for kadug-yahop:
quenwyn:
  pin: 2459
  metrics_host: metrics.quenwyn.lumicsys.internal
  tenant: julax
  seal: seal_0d5ead96